Uploaded image for project: 'OCMUI - OpenShift Cluster Manager UI'
  1. OCMUI - OpenShift Cluster Manager UI
  2. OCMUI-3223

[Wizard navigation] previously selected security group definitions not cleared when user reselects VPC definition

XMLWordPrintable

    • Quality / Stability / Reliability
    • False
    • Hide

      None

      Show
      None
    • False
    • OCMUI Core Sprint 270, OCMUI Core Sprint 271

      Description of problem:

      Previously selected security group definitions were not cleared once user reselect the VPC definition. This action impacted cluster submission with backend error as below.
      See the recording Screen Recording 2025-03-20 at 1.03.18 PM.mov
      Expectations would be,

      • Clear all the VPC dependent definitions(in this case security group definition) when user reselect the VPC in wizard.
      • Reflect the changes in "Review and create" page.
      • Allow user to submit the clusters.

      How reproducible:

      always

      Steps to Reproduce:

      1. Open the OCM UI staging.
      2. Launch the ROSA Classic wizard/ OSD wizard (ccs cluster)
      3. Navigate to Networking > Virtual Private Cloud (VPC) Subnet Settings.
      4. Select a VPC and fill in all the subnet definitions (ensure your VPC has custom security groups associated).
      5. Select security groups from the Additional Security Group section.
      6. Proceed to the next steps and reach the Review and Create step.
      7. Click Edit Step next to the Networking section.
      8. Navigate to Virtual Private Cloud (VPC) Subnet Settings.
      9. Reselect a different VPC from the dropdown (ensure this VPC has no security groups associated).
      10. Fill in all the subnet definitions.
      11. Proceed to the next steps and reach the Review and Create step.
      12. Review the definitions.
      13. Click the Create Cluster button and observe the behavior.

      Actual results:

      At step 12, The security group definition from Step 5 is incorrectly shown under the Networking step definition.

      At step 13, The cluster submission fails with a backend error due to the invalid security group definition.

      Expected results:

      The Networking step definition on the Review and Create page should be updated to reflect the latest changes. The security group definition from the previous action should no longer appear.

      The cluster submission should succeed without any issues

        1. Screen Recording 2025-03-20 at 1.03.18 PM.mov
          22.96 MB
          Jayakrishnan Mekkattillam
        2. Screen Recording 2025-04-30 at 13.18.45.mov
          102.51 MB
          Michal Gold
        3. Screen Recording 2025-04-30 at 13.44.25.mov
          95.82 MB
          Michal Gold
        4. Screenshot 2025-04-28 at 12.00.21.png
          39 kB
          Michal Gold
        5. Screenshot 2025-04-30 at 12.42.49.png
          97 kB
          Michal Gold

              mgold@redhat.com Michal Gold
              jmekkatt@redhat.com Jayakrishnan Mekkattillam
              Jayakrishnan Mekkattillam Jayakrishnan Mekkattillam
              Votes:
              0 Vote for this issue
              Watchers:
              3 Start watching this issue

                Created:
                Updated:
                Resolved: